Keeper dives into the complexities of friendship under the weight of a simple, yet profound mistake. The tone is heavy, laced with an undercurrent of tension that builds quietly, reflecting the emotional stakes of Dallin's situation. The film captures the essence of college life, showcasing how loyalty can be tested, and the shadows that linger behind seemingly light-hearted moments like a snowball fight. Performances are understated yet compelling, drawing you into the moral dilemmas faced by the characters. Its distinctive approach to storytelling, combined with practical effects that enhance the chilly atmosphere, gives it a unique flavor that stands apart from more mainstream narratives.
